Transaction 7406438733a573c71bae2beec1dca5ca25ee704d7cd5d6d7e0cc87a5f88c2cb6
1 Input
1 Output
-
7406438733a573c71bae2beec1dca5ca25ee704d7cd5d6d7e0cc87a5f88c2cb6:0
- value
- 21521111
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6f1d0f4c87196af83cf6ed1c365f41f3b0ebe08b OP_EQUAL
- address
- 3BpXjwjjcX16Ex86hkLEegcUnYyraiaFQU